What is a speedicap?

A speedicap is a type of headwear designed to streamline a swimmer's head for improved hydrodynamics in the water. Made from materials that reduce drag, speedicaps fit snugly and often feature a sleek design to minimize resistance. They are primarily used in competitive swimming to enhance performance.
